Regular Season Round 27: Gansos - Corr.Victoria 109-94
Date: November 29, 2012
Worth to mention about the upset in a game between Correcaminos (10-17) and Gansos (5-23), which took place in . Higher ranked Correcaminos lost to fifteenth ranked Gansos in a road game 94-109. It ended at the same time the two-game winning streak of Correcaminos. It looked good early as Correcaminos took an 8-point lead at the end of first quarter. But then Gansos had a 24-13 second period charge getting the lead and Correcaminos were not able to take back game control losing it eventually 94-109. Gansos players were unselfish on offense dishing 22 assists. American players dominated the game. The best player for the winners was guard Shannon Shorter (193-89, college: N.Texas) who scored 35 points (!!!), 8 rebounds and 9 assists. Swingman Royce Gaye (193-88, college: Tex.A&M-Kingsv.) chipped in 15 points, 9 rebounds and 5 assists. Four Gansos players scored in double figures. At the other side the best for losing team was forward Rodney Alexander (201-87, college: Oklahoma City) who recorded a double-double by scoring 25 points and 13 rebounds and point guard Myron Allen (182-79, college: Lee JC) added 23 points, 6 rebounds and 6 assists (went 12 for 12 at the free throw line !!!) respectively. Both coaches tested many bench players and allowed the starting five to rest. Gansos moved-up to fourteenth place. Correcaminos at the other side keep the eleventh position with 17 games lost. Gansos' next round opponent will be higher ranked Huracanes (#9) in Tampico and it will be quite challenging to get another victory.
